PATERSON, NJ – On Monday, February 11, U.S. Rep. Bill Pascrell, Jr. (D-NJ-09) and Senator Bob Menendez (D-NJ), senior  members of the tax-writing House Ways and Means and Senate Finance Committees, will outline their bipartisan, bicameral effort to fully restore the federal State and Local Tax (SALT) Deduction. The Republican tax law passed in 2017 imposed a $10,000 cap on SALT deductions, leading to the double-taxation of hundreds of thousands of middle class families in New Jersey.  With the beginning of tax-filing season, many taxpayers are just now realizing that they owe significantly more on their taxes as a result of the SALT cap.
